    Something else - log everything at first, especially if you aren't seeing results. I got away from logging on the weekends and when I finally made myself start doing it again, I was shocked at the calorie consumption, even though I know the drill.

    Something I did when I first started working out - every day, I had to do more. If I did 23 minutes on the treadmill one day, I did 23:30 the next...if I could only do 8 pushups when I started three years ago, the next time I did 9. Stuff like that.
